Medical Laboratory Assistant I - Red Deer, Canada - DynaLIFE
Description
Major Functions and Responsibilities
- Provides a positive, professional impression of the company by employing excellent customer service skills.
- Performs a wide variety of administrative and supportive duties in the Patient Care Centre which include:
- Competently using the Laboratory Information System.
- Greeting patients and expertly operating the Patient Queue software.
- Accepting droppedoff specimens.
- Identifying collection criteria based on requisition information and inquiring for further information when necessary.
- Collecting payment from patients, when required.
- Copying and filing documents, operating fax machine, other admin duties as required.
- Completing maintenance tasks as required.
- Processing, storage and dispatch of collected specimens.
- Troubleshootsing/problem solving devices and instruments within scope of duties.
- Rotating and stocking supplies.
- Maintaining requisitions and other confidential files in accordance with privacy and quality policies.
- Remaining current with all procedural changes, memos, and learning modules.
